Output 8cf7ae2ebb3f049a3d28a5b99fc4e3c986ed54ddca45377a19aceabcc42588f1:0

value
17163314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56ea1d795b244a995128d296aed5b82a850b86a0 OP_EQUAL
address
39caVeQfhzssR7s9HHRbgZ5cTVLfE5acef
transaction
8cf7ae2ebb3f049a3d28a5b99fc4e3c986ed54ddca45377a19aceabcc42588f1
confirmations
481679
spent
true